      Tura, July 30: Chief Minister Conrad K. Sangma on Thursday distributed land documents to 25 families in Chinap A’slang, Tura, bringing legal ownership to residents who have lived for years without security of tenure.

       

      The ceremony at Chinap A’slang Community Hall marked a key step in the government’s land settlement drive in Tura town. Beneficiaries who spoke at the event described years of struggles — being turned away at government offices for welfare schemes and caste certificates, facing rejection at banks for loans, and running into hurdles for electricity and water connections. Many said the land papers would finally restore their dignity and social security.

       

      “Many families have settled at Chinap A’slang through years of uncertainty, without any land document. Lacking ownership causes legal insecurity, financial exclusion and vulnerability to eviction,” the Chief Minister said. “For the families receiving the land documents this afternoon, that fear and insecurity end today.”

       

      He informed that the settlement covers eight localities and 754 households in Tura town. As of now, 210 households have deposited the premium, up from just 42 in December 2025. Across all eight areas, 127 documents are ready for handover with the district administration. In Chinap A’slang alone, 25 out of 93 households have completed payment and received their papers today.

      Sangma thanked the Chinap A’slang Development Committee for working closely with the administration and stressed that the government would proceed only with local consent. “The government will not impose land settlement on any locality. We will move forward only at your consent,” he said.

       

      The Chief Minister also used the occasion to outline major infrastructure projects underway in Tura, calling it the biggest development push in the town’s history. The overall redevelopment plan is pegged at Rs 1,928 crore, with works worth Rs 1,331 crore already underway.

       

      This includes the Rs 60.76 crore redevelopment of Najing Bazar with nearly 200 shops, parking and modern facilities, and a Rs 51.21 crore multi-level parking complex at Dakopgre with cinema halls, gaming zones and food courts. The government is also investing Rs 6.51 crore to install 552 LED smart streetlights and close to 500 CCTV cameras linked to a command centre. A Rs 165 crore Integrated Administrative Complex will house scattered government offices under one roof.

       

      Other projects in progress include the P.A. Sangma Sports Complex with a new West Stand, the Pa Togan Sangma Track and Field Stadium, and the Tura Technology Park.

       

      Announcing further, Sangma said the September 2027 Assembly Session will be held at Tura’s new Convention Hall, and the Closing Ceremony of the National Games 2027 will also be hosted in the town, as part of the state’s push for decentralized governance.

       

      Concluding his address, the Chief Minister said the land document is more than paper. “It is validation of dignity, security and financial and legal clearance,” he said.
